José Zanine Caldas dining table

Zanine Caldas, José, Dining tables, Brazil, 1970s

A handcrafted solid reclaimed wood dining table from by José Zanine Caldas. The rectangular top features rounded edges and is supported by two sturdy diabolo shaped feet.

The table comes with a certificate of authenticity.

Zanine Caldas (1918-2001) was a self-taught Brazilian architect and designer. He made both sculptural, carved furniture from local woods andModernist plywood furniture. In the early 1940s Zanine started the "Z Artistic Furniture" (“Móveis Artísticos Z”) line. In 1968, he moved to Nova Viçosa (Bahia), where he began with his 'Móveis Denúncia' (protest furniture) series, where he used reclaimed wood for his hand-made pieces.
